P R E M I E R C A M P S O L U T I O N S

40 ft. Conex

Rapidly deployable 40 ft. Conex

©2013 Berg Company. All rights reserved.

Product Profile/Specifications• 40 Ft. ISO container• A60 fire rated structural design• 5/16 Cor-Ten steel floor• 3/16 Cor-Ten steel walls/ceiling• Coast Guard Certified personnel doors• Coast Guard Certification (Title 46)• 3 integrated stair systems affixed to module• Study area for 6 folding 3’ x 9’ desk systems• Sit-up berthing for 12 with customized personal storage - each berthing unit has dedicated access to 110 power, LED light & internet • Latrine on bord includes sink with hot & cold water• PLC controlled Marine Grade HVAC system • Black-out package on all fixed lighting systems• Integrated ISO block stands for 18” elevation

Electrical Systems and Related• ‘Split service’ with 2 dedicated power feeds:

- 100 Amp 3 phase power (used for HVAC, pumps, hot water)- 1-60 Amp 3 phase power (used for lighting and outlets)- Each In-feed has dedicated 85’ cable from source power- Cables/connectors NEMA 4 water tight- Marine Grade ‘tinned’ wire used to prevent corrosion- System equipped with GFCI circuits/breakers- Ground Interruption Detection System on main panel- Phase indicator used to ensure proper rotation- Voltage meter on main panel as additional indicator- LED lighting used throughout module

Plumbing and Related Latrine Systems • Low flow toilet - stainless steel• Sink with hot & cold water - stainless steel• Water heater – ‘E-Max’ on-demand system• Equipped with exhaust fan in watertight enclosure• 35 gal. potable water storage - stainless steel• Potable water level gauge located in study area• 65 gal. black-water storage - stainless steel • High level warning light with pump shut-off switch• On-board black-water pump system • Water flush system for black-water equipment• Unit is ‘self contained’ – no hoses on deck at times other than fluid transfer – estimated every 3-4 days

40 ft. Conex Container

Safety and Health Related Features• Safety Assessment Report & Health & Human Hazard Reports

completed on system• Integrated fire system (wired to bridge)

• Alarm/lights (2)

• Fire pulls (2)

• Thermal detectors (2)

• CO2 Detectors – front & rear

• Hardwired communications to bridge (see detail below)

• Main lighting on dedicated leg of 3 phase ––

marked ‘E’

• Black-out lighting curtains & window covers

• 3 entry/exit doors – seel with portal window

• Doors hinged to provide weather-block when opened

• Panic bars on all personnel doors

• Emergency lighting with battery back-up at each door

• 6 lockers designated for emergency equipment

• 2-10 lb. fire extinguishers – front & rear

• First aid kit

• Replaceable 4 micron filter on HVAC

• 5 equipment ground lugs – stairs & stands

• Segregated storage for black-water hose

• Exterior cable-ways to keep cables off deck

using velcro adjustment straps

Structural Attributes and Additional Features • 10 exterior 25,000 lb. ‘D’ rings to affix unit to deck

• ‘Dendamix’ fire proof insulation – floor/walls/ceiling

• Walls constructed of ½” plywood with white fiberglass sheeting – highly chemical/scratch resistant and cleanable

• Floor coating – ‘Bull Hide’ corrosion resistant/waterproof

• Adjustable waterproof LED light in each berth area

• HVAC system insulated for noise reduction

• Fabric plenum system used in bunk area –

removable/cleanable

• 4 drains with 1-way valves if the unit takes on water

• Ceiling and walls equipped with ventilation to

prevent condensation, mold/mildew within unit

superstructure

• Cargo net above lockers and 12 coat hooks

available

• 7 interior equipment tie-down locations with

10,000 lb. straps

• Rubber matting provided – removable/cleanable

• Trash/recycle cans with velcro hold-downs

• On-board tools and spare parts kit in trunk locker

Communication Systems Integrated to Bridge • Dedicated communications box separated

from high voltage

• Intercom system – up to 22 ports

• Sound powered phone

• Digital phone

• Ethernet cabling at study area/bunks

• 32” LCD monitor with DVD and 6-way movable bracket

• No ‘open air signal’ equipment used

• Color-coded exterior connectors with protective boots
